INTERNAL MEMO — Master key set transfer

To the warehouse shift lead: the full master key set for the Corven Street facility is being moved to the new Ryland Park site tomorrow morning. The set travels in the lockable steel pouch, which remains in the shift lead's custody until the courier signs the transfer sheet. Do not separate keys from the pouch, and do not permit any substitute driver without prior confirmation from facilities. The hand-over must follow this instruction precisely:

drop instructions, bahif-bahip: the norax feniel courier leaves the drumir kaseth rusir ledger at gate 1983 under passcode 849948

# Service Accounts: String Extraction

The `extract-i18n` script pulls translatable strings from all Bramblewick repos and pushes them to the Glossa service. It runs under the `i18n-extractor` service account. Do not run it under your personal account; Glossa rate-limits individual users aggressively. The account has write access to the staging catalog only. Set the token in your shell before invoking the script. The current staging token is below.

API key for kahap-kafog: zpat15_6qzxZ7YR8aDwjmp

# Renderbarn transcoding farm — worker node env file.
# New folks: each worker pulls jobs from the Splicewell queue, transcodes
# using the profile named in RENDERBARN_PROFILE, and reports progress
# back every 10 seconds. Don't edit concurrency here without checking
# node RAM first. The queue connection requires a credential, which is
# set on the next line.

secret setting of taweg-kahif: COURIER_KEY13=1ec8bd510e950

Finance Review Summary — Joint Venture Proposal

For sales leads: the proposed venture with Ardenfall Logistics would split distribution costs in the Westrey corridor roughly 60/40 in our favor. Modeled payback is under three years. Legal review of the term sheet is ongoing. Key commercial assumptions are summarized below, beginning with the following.

management briefing: Only 7 of the 120 pilot accounts renewed Ralael, so a churn review is set for January 1.